How to cultivate lychee grass

How to cultivate lychee grass

1. Soil:

Litchi grass has strong growth ability and can be cultivated in most lands, but it is best cultivated in deep, well-drained, fertile and loose sandy soil.

2. Lighting:

Litchi grass is light-loving and has a strong demand for light. Long-term exposure to light can promote the growth and development of litchi grass. Adequate light should be maintained during cultivation.

3. Watering:

Litchi grass is afraid of waterlogging. If water accumulates for a long time, root rot is likely to occur. Normally, do not water it too often. Watering once every 2-3 days is enough.

4. Temperature:

Lychee grass cannot tolerate severe cold, and too low temperature will cause serious damage to the plant. During the cultivation period, the most suitable planting temperature is 20-30℃.

5. Pest and disease control:

1. Diseases: The main disease of litchi grass is downy mildew. Downy mildew can harm the rhizomes and leaves of lychee grass, causing the leaves to turn yellow and in severe cases even lead to the death of the plant. Before planting, disease-resistant varieties should be selected. While removing fallen leaves of diseased plants, spray 400-600 times diluted HILOT spray every 5-7 days for prevention and control.

2. Pests: The main pests of litchi grass are crickets and caterpillars. They will suck the juice and tender shoots of litchi grass, affecting its normal development. They can be prevented and controlled by spraying 6% wettable hexachlorocyclohexane 1 to 2 times, which can effectively control their harm.
